How to Install Steel Grating: Step-by-Step Guide, Best Practices, and Common Mistakes to Avoid

Date: 2026-08-07

Steel grating is widely used for industrial platforms, walkways, drainage covers, mezzanines, offshore facilities, and equipment access areas because it combines high strength with excellent drainage and ventilation. However, even a well-manufactured grating panel may not perform as intended if it is installed incorrectly. Proper installation improves structural stability, worker safety, and long-term service life while reducing maintenance and replacement costs. This guide explains the essential installation steps, practical engineering recommendations, and common mistakes to avoid.

Step 1: Inspect the Steel Grating and Support Structure

Before lifting any panel into place, confirm that both the grating and the supporting framework meet the project specifications.
Check:
  • Panel dimensions and identification
  • Surface condition and galvanizing quality
  • Bearing bar orientation
  • Flatness and edge condition
  • Support beam alignment and spacing
Any damaged or deformed panels should be replaced or repaired before installation.


Step 2: Position the Grating Correctly

The bearing bars should always span across the supporting beams, as they are designed to carry the primary load.
Ensure that:
  • Adjacent panels are aligned correctly.
  • Openings match the installation drawings.
  • Expansion gaps are maintained where specified.
  • Panels sit evenly on the supporting structure.
Accurate positioning simplifies fastening and helps maintain consistent load distribution.


Step 3: Secure the Panels

Steel grating can be fixed using several methods, depending on project requirements.

Fastening Method

Typical Application

Grating clips

Platforms and walkways requiring removable panels

Welding

Permanent industrial installations

Bolts and clamps

Maintenance platforms and equipment access areas

Where galvanized grating is welded, any damaged zinc coating should be repaired according to the project specification to maintain corrosion protection.


Step 4: Verify Alignment and Stability

After fastening, inspect each installed panel to confirm:
  • Secure attachment
  • Level installation
  • Correct spacing
  • Stable load support
  • No excessive movement or rocking
A final visual inspection helps identify issues before the platform is put into service.

Common Installation Mistakes to Avoid

Many installation problems result from small errors that are easy to prevent.
Common mistakes include:
  • Installing the bearing bars in the wrong direction
  • Using an insufficient number of fixing clips
  • Ignoring uneven support surfaces
  • Damaging the galvanized coating during installation
  • Leaving panels unsecured in high-vibration environments

Avoiding these issues improves both safety and long-term performance.

Practical Project Example

During the installation of hot-dip galvanized steel grating for an industrial maintenance platform, the contractor discovered that several support beams had minor alignment deviations. Rather than modifying the grating panels, the support structure was corrected before installation. This approach preserved the designed bearing bar orientation, ensured uniform load distribution, and avoided unnecessary alterations to the galvanized coating. The platform was completed on schedule and met the project’s inspection requirements.


FAQ

Q1: Which direction should the bearing bars face?
The bearing bars should always span across the supporting beams because they are designed to carry the primary structural load.
Q2: Can galvanized steel grating be welded?
Yes. However, welding may damage the zinc coating, so the affected areas should be repaired using an approved zinc-rich coating or another specified repair method.
Q3: Are grating clips better than welding?
It depends on the application. Grating clips allow easy removal for maintenance, while welding is commonly used where a permanent connection is required.
Q4: How often should installed steel grating be inspected?
Inspection frequency depends on the operating environment. High-traffic, corrosive, or heavy-load areas generally require more frequent inspections than light-duty applications.
